Reopening of the Wisconsin Avenue Bridge

Photo Credit: Gary Porter
After being closed for nearly a year, the Wisconsin Avenue Bridge on the Milwaukee River is once again open.
Originally built in 1975, this vertical lift bridge over the Milwaukee River was closed for nearly a year while the bridge was re-built which will extend the life of the bridge by 45 years. Renovation of the 37 year old bridge was needed due to the harsh river environments and the deterioration of steel components. Construction crews rebuilt structural, electrical, hydraulic and mechanical components, as well as new decking railings, sidewalk and bridge approaches, and upgrading the bridge house.
